China's mammoth coal industry gets bigger, crowding out imports

2019-04-10 11:09:37       source:Straits Times

April 10, 2019


BEIJING (BLOOMBERG) - A year of plenty for China's coal industry will probably mean a slump in imports, with miners in Australia likely to be the hardest hit.


The world's biggest producer and consumer of the fuel is set to lift output by more than 100 million tons in 2019, Wang Hongqiao, vice president of the China National Coal Association, said at a conference in Shanghai on Tuesday (April 9).


The nation dug up 3.55 billion tons of coal in 2018. Another increase would be the third year in a row and could see output close in on 2015's record of 3.68 billion tons. At the same time, Wang predicted that consumption would remain stable.
